
The July Stitching Die of the Month from Spellbinders can create a shaped card or you can add the panel to a card base. I decided to use the Holiday DIY Color Deck Expansion Pack and the same color inspiration as my last post.

1. Cut the stitching die and the base layer die from the July Stitching Die of the Month together out of Windy ColorWheel Cardstock.
2. Stitch the piece with three strands of floss. I used five different colors of floss.
3. Cut only the base layer die from Antique White Pearl Metallic Cardstock once and twice from white cardstock. Score the one of the white pieces 1/4” from top. Adhere to other white piece above score only.

4. Adhere the stitched panel to the solid pearl panel then to the card panel created in step 3.
5. Create sentiment using the July BetterPress of the Month and Black BetterPress Ink. Cut out with coordinating die and add to card with thin foam squares.
6. Finish card with Opal Color Essentials Gems in center of stitching and snowflakes.
